InnoRenew CoE is collaborating with Austrian company Langzauner

The interdisciplinary team of experts at InnoRenew CoE is combining knowledge from several disciplines, including architecture, construction, mechanical engineering, psychology, ergonomics, ICT, wood science and knowledge from multidisciplinary researchers in the healthy living environments area. This interdisciplinary approach to research and innovation allows InnoRenew CoE to develop novel sustainable construction solutions.

Researchers are performing their activities in nine research laboratories that are equipped with state-of-the-art equipment, enabling important scientific breakthroughs.

Among the research laboratories is the Composites Laboratory which is equipped for the manufacture of some common bio-based composite materials. To obtain the requisite equipment the InnoRenew CoE collaborated with the Austrian company Langzauner. They provided the hydraulic press (Langzauner, Type LZT-OK-270-L), with a pressing area of 1500 x 900 mm and an opening of 400 mm. This equipment is enabling the InnoRenew CoE researchers to produce wood-based panel products as well as perform thermo-hydro-mechanical treatments of wood.

InnoRenew CoE will be using the press also to perform MetaDense densification process, which was developed in collaboration with MetaDynea company from Austria (European Patent EP19204677.9).
